What you'll see and do
Chefchaouen Medina
Our driver will come to pick you up from your accommodation in Fez and you will depart for the enchanting mountain village of Chefchaouen. After some stops in the way, we will reach Chefchaouen, famed for its blue-painted walled medina, giving it the nickname of the ‘Blue Pearl'. you will have free time to explore on your own, a small town with a stunning walled medina. Enjoy a walking tour through Chefchaouen’s cobbled medina, absorbing the Moorish and Spanish atmosphere. Admire the striking blue-and-white houses and visit the 18th-century kasbah, with its tower, garden, and museum. The main square is the heart of Chefchaouen and features a kasbah built in the 18th century, a central mosque, and cafés with authentic Moroccan menus. The town itself is easy to explore. Although the old medina is small, and you’ll find souks offering an array of goods. In the afternoon we will take the way back to Fez. The driver will drop you off in your hotel/riad and this is the end of our services.
